We are continuing our series on Fintech in the Caribbean region with Kanoo Pays, a “Non-Bank Electronic Retail Payment Institution” headquartered in The Bahamas. With Nicholas Rees, Chairman of Kanoo Pays, we discuss: How Kanoo Pays has been able to distinguish itself from other digital wallets; the current state of the fintech industry in The Bahamas; why CBDC adoption has been slow in Caribbean countries that have launched a digital currency; and what does Kanoo want to achieve in the next 3 years?

In the rapidly evolving digital landscape, the importance of a robust national broadband plan cannot be overstated. Although most Caribbean countries have prepared a national broadband plan, in most instances, they are outdated. But when the deployment of national broadband infrastructure projects is being considered, it is crucial to have an updated and relevant national broadband plan.
